【保姆级超详细还免费(jeelowcode) 新手指导】
1. 项目基础介绍和编程语言
JeeLowCode 是一款基于Spring Boot + Vue3的企业级低代码开发框架,采用多模块架构设计。核心编程语言为Java(后端)和JavaScript(前端),主要面向快速构建企业级管理系统的开发需求。
2. 项目优势
- 全开源免费:Apache 2.0协议可商用
- 低代码高效开发:通过可视化配置实现90%基础功能
- 多租户支持:完善的租户数据隔离方案
- 多数据库兼容:支持MySQL/Oracle/达梦等
- 丰富模板:提供100+可直接复用的页面模板
3. 技术栈与依赖环境
| 组件 | 版本要求 |
|---|---|
| JDK | 1.8+ |
| Maven | 3.6+ |
| Node.js | 16+ |
| MySQL | 5.7+/8.0 |
| Redis | 5.0+ |
| MinIO | 最新稳定版 |
4. 安装前准备
- 确保磁盘空间≥2GB
- 安装好基础开发工具:
- IDEA/Eclipse
- VS Code
- Navicat/DBeaver
- 准备中间件安装包:
- MySQL安装包
- Redis安装包
- MinIO安装包
5. 详细安装步骤
5.1 后端部署
# 克隆项目
git clone <项目地址>
# 导入IDEA
File -> Open -> 选择pom.xml
# 数据库配置
修改jeelowcode-admin模块中:
resources/application-dev.yml
配置数据库连接信息
# 启动服务
运行AdminApplication.java
5.2 前端部署
# 安装依赖
npm install
# 配置代理
修改.env.development中VUE_APP_BASE_API
# 启动项目
npm run dev
5.3 初始化流程图
6. 常见问题解决
6.1 启动报错"Lombok未安装"
- 解决方案:IDEA中安装Lombok插件
6.2 前端编译失败
- 检查Node版本是否为16+
- 删除node_modules后重新install
6.3 数据库连接失败
- 检查MySQL服务是否启动
- 确认账号密码是否正确
7. 应用案例
- 企业管理系统
- 行政服务平台
- 电商后台管理系统
- 学校教务管理系统
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考



